Introduction

Hotspot Shield is a well-known VPN provider that combines speed, security, and simplicity. Launched in 2008, it has gained popularity for its proprietary Catapult Hydra protocol, which ensures fast and reliable connections. Designed for a broad audience, Hotspot Shield is particularly suitable for streaming, gaming, and general online privacy. With millions of users worldwide, it’s one of the most widely recognized VPNs.

Features

Hotspot Shield offers a rich set of features aimed at enhancing user experience and online security:

  1. Catapult Hydra Protocol

    • Proprietary protocol designed to provide fast and secure VPN connections.
  2. Streaming and Gaming Optimization

    • Optimized servers for accessing geo-restricted streaming platforms and low-latency gaming.
  3. Military-Grade Encryption

    • AES-256 encryption for top-notch data protection.
  4. Kill Switch

    • Protects against data leaks if the VPN connection drops.
  5. Automatic Wi-Fi Protection

    • Automatically secures your connection when using public Wi-Fi.
  6. Ad and Malware Blocking

    • Blocks malicious websites and intrusive ads for safer browsing.
  7. Unlimited Bandwidth

    • No restrictions on data, ideal for high-speed activities like streaming and gaming.
  8. Cross-Platform Compatibility

    • Apps for Windows, macOS, Android, iOS, and browser extensions.

Services

Hotspot Shield offers versatile services to cater to different user needs:

  • Streaming Support: Works with Netflix, Hulu, BBC iPlayer, Disney+, and more.
  • Gaming VPN: Low-latency servers ensure a smooth and lag-free gaming experience.
  • P2P and Torrenting: Supports secure torrenting with fast speeds and anonymity.
  • Family Plan: Protect up to 25 devices across 5 accounts, making it ideal for families.

Pricing

Hotspot Shield offers several pricing options, including a free plan:

  • Free Plan: Limited to 500 MB/day with basic functionality and ads.
  • Premium Plan: $12.99/month, billed monthly.
  • Premium Annual Plan: $7.99/month, billed annually at $95.88.
  • Family Plan: $11.99/month, billed annually at $143.88 (protects up to 25 devices).

All paid plans come with a 45-day money-back guarantee, providing a risk-free trial period.
